Output e215dbfe30bae5620c94156874927ffe9f201681643a28c9520000d4260fbb67:135

value
63000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850d36570dd7dbcb2646fa37e64206d6f4c161e7 OP_EQUALVERIFY OP_CHECKSIG
address
1D8WhX2n9mAug6Cb4urxS38zhhgasKGsMV
transaction
e215dbfe30bae5620c94156874927ffe9f201681643a28c9520000d4260fbb67
spent
true